All Heart Redwood
COOLgrapes uses only the finest clear, All-Heart Redwood available. Selected by hand in the heart of redwood country in northern California; our redwood is truly of premium grade. Colored (or Sapwood) Redwood is readily available at your local lumber company. Cut from the outside of the tree, colored redwood has mottled color ranging from very light pine coloring to the dark heart redwood colors. It remains an average wood choice.

Less costly cedar has similar properties to redwood but some cedars have strong penetrating aromas. Most experts agree that odors in the surrounding environment will taint bottled wine over time; resulting in unwanted aromas infecting the wine.

COOLgrapes' heartwood is cut from the center of the tree and is hand selected as our racking material. It is strong, stable, and free of knots and disease. All-Heart Redwood has a natural rich reddish color that ages gracefully. All-Heart Redwood the premier American softwood.

Honduran Mahogany
The term "Honduran Mahogany" at one point did reference the wood as being harvested from Honduras. However, due to over-harvesting and improper growth management, local government halted most of the export of this wood. Honduran Mahogany is simply a more exotic wood species term to reference Genuine Mahogany.

Today, primarily all Honduran/Genuine Mahogany that is imported into the U.S. originates from either Chili or Peru. There is a cheaper version of Mahogany available and is sourced from Africa. African Mahogany is commonly used in low to average grade cabinetry and furniture and never used in our applications.
